Video capture command
When playing infrared video, use this command under Video Menu or Press Ctrl + T to capture the current image. The capture image can be
done as following
Save as .IRI file or .JPG file to the appointed directory path
Open as new .IRI or .JPG file
Save as .IRI file or .JPG file and open it
Note: For M8, the file fomat is .JPG
Auto focusing command
When playing infrared video, use this command under Video Menu or Press Ctrl + F to perform auto fucus operation on camera.

Video Output
Composite video output (PAL or NTSC mode) option is available in MobIR
®
M8 camera. With this option you can view the live image
captured by the camera on a monitor or a recording device.
Before trying to use this option, ensure that the MobIR
®
M8 camera is switched off.
Properly connect the camera to the monitor (or recording device) with the video cable supplied together with the camera..
